'This book endeavors to point out first the commonly accepted goals which every horseman has pertaining both to the training of his horse and the training of himself or his pupils, to expalin the seat which General Mariles considers the best and why, and then to show the methods whereby he trains both horses and riders." " This is, in essence, a brief outline of this highly technical book. Opening with a short chapter on the evolution of the modern seat, the author proceeds to introduce us to General Humberto Mariles-Cortes, famed head of the Mexican National Riding Club. With a detailed description and discussion of the school which is part of the Club, as well as the buildings, acreage, equipment, and facilities, she treats in individual chapters, the various stages of training horse and rider. Merely for the sake of a review of fundamental principles (especially in relation to the more difficult dressage movements) , the author has included definitions and detailed descriptions of accepted methods of training horse and rider. But this is very definitely a book for the reader who has a good basic understanding of horsemanship and the training of horses, and is familiar with common terms used in riding.' Index. .
